When the Catholics first
arrived in New York City in 1808 they began plans to build a great
cathedral - St. Patrick's - out in the middle of nowhere. It was a
large patch of unused farmland on what would become 5th Avenue.
In the wake of St. Pat's came other churches, then mansions and then
upscale stores. John D. Rockefeller specifically chose his location
due to its proximity to St. Pat's, so the church helped to make the
neighborhood what it is today.
